O'NEIL, COMMISSIONERS M _J N0. 190 Office of the County Commissioners, I Washington, Pa., April 10, 1941. Board of County Commissioners in regular session, specially called, those present being ­s Messrs. Berryman, Cummins and O'Neil. Motion duly made and seconded that approval be given to the following damage claims as set forth below: Mary B. Roach, in the amount of $375.00 in accordance with agreement for the payment of damages in Peters Township, Route 62026, filed at No. 207 May Term, 1941, to which no exceptions have been filed. F. M. Roach, Bessie Fife and Vinnie Roach, wife of Robert B.Roach, deceased, in the amount of $400.00, in accordance with the agreement for the payment of damages in reters Township, Route 62026, filed at No. 206 May Term, 1941, to which no exceptions have been filed. Equitable Gas Company in the amount of $767.65, in accordance with the agree- ment for the payment of damages in Somerset Township, Route 62052, filed at No. 280 February Term, 1941, and to which no exceptions have been filed. Dr. J. T. McGrann, Miss Belle McGrann, Dr. James A. MOGrann and Walter E. MoGrann, in the amount of $1200,00, in accordance with the agreement for the payment of damages in raters Township, Route 62026-057, filed at No. 270 February Term, 1941, to which no exceptions have been filed. Motion carried.
